tool/MasterDevice.h
changeset 1166 006244d53f68
parent 1160 f02ff486b313
child 1184 75cd6681eb08
equal deleted inserted replaced
1165:c5d6e28eec91 1166:006244d53f68
    35     public:
    35     public:
    36         MasterDevice();
    36         MasterDevice();
    37         ~MasterDevice();
    37         ~MasterDevice();
    38 
    38 
    39         void setIndex(unsigned int);
    39         void setIndex(unsigned int);
       
    40 		unsigned int getIndex() const;
    40 
    41 
    41         enum Permissions {Read, ReadWrite};
    42         enum Permissions {Read, ReadWrite};
    42         void open(Permissions);
    43         void open(Permissions);
    43         void close();
    44         void close();
    44 
    45 
    72         int fd;
    73         int fd;
    73 };
    74 };
    74 
    75 
    75 /****************************************************************************/
    76 /****************************************************************************/
    76 
    77 
       
    78 inline unsigned int MasterDevice::getIndex() const
       
    79 {
       
    80 	return index;
       
    81 }
       
    82 
       
    83 /****************************************************************************/
       
    84 
    77 #endif
    85 #endif